Batu69 Posted August 14, 2015 Share Posted August 14, 2015 Well, if there was any doubt that Microsoft would be pushing out updates quickly, you can put it to bed as the company has released yet another update.Cumulative update 3, which is now live via Windows Update, is rolling out to users around the world.This is the third update in less than two weeks for the OS and while the support page is not live, the last update was primarily patching security vulnerabilities.The supporting documentation for the update can be found here, KB3081438 (although it is not live yet).Seeing that Microsoft is moving to a service model for the OS, this type of update should be somewhat frequent as they will more proactively update the core OS, instead of releasing major service upgrades every few years. Considering that three updates have come in less than two weeks, we will be curious to see if the company continues to patch the OS with non-security related updates regularly or if this is only happening because the OS is brand new.You can download the update now - and while we did not have any issues installing the bits, let us know if you encounter any problems with the installation.Source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
